Output 73cb30e6ec90fcd54dbcd2dddec97bde2d137bce2be07329014ef5b496c661f1:1

value
2952318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b812bd95826208b58a81be20ab39f76240fe2fdc OP_EQUAL
address
3JUJhxVqwZsvkxzN6od82Xp7iTrUodyeo8
transaction
73cb30e6ec90fcd54dbcd2dddec97bde2d137bce2be07329014ef5b496c661f1
confirmations
315844
spent
true